“Figure out what your thing is. Go all in on that.”
A 0.5k race with a bacon station was great fun, says EB Hooyer, and it was a perfect fundraiser for the Aurora Theatre — but that's not the point. What works for one theater won't work for every other organization. “Be you, and you'll get results.”
EB delivered this talk live to 1,950+ arts & cultural professionals at TLCC2019, held in Chicago, Illinois.
Returning to TLCC for its fourth year, TN Inspire! is Tessitura’s fast-paced speaker series. Presenting on a passion of their choice, speakers have exactly five minutes to teach, enlighten, or simply inspire the audience — with a twist! Each presenter is limited to 20 slides that auto-advance every 15 seconds, keeping the presentations lively and entertaining.
